Discover Better Sleep with 174 Hz Binaural Beats

Are you struggling to get a good night's rest? Binaural beats, particularly those at the frequency of 174 Hz, have been shown to promote relaxation and trigger sleep. These sound illusions work by presenting slightly different pitches in each ear, creating a third frequency that your brain perceives. This distinct phenomenon can soothe your mind and lead you into a state of deep tranquility.
